Muottas Muragl.
Muottas Muragl, situated in the Swiss canton of Graubünden, is a stunning mountain retreat offering breathtaking panoramic views of the Upper Engadine, including its lakes, St. Moritz, and iconic peaks like Piz Palü and Piz Bernina. Accessible via the historic Muottas-Muragl-Bahn funicular, it combines art, culture, and nature; Giovanni Segantini found inspiration here, making the area rich in significance. Visitors can explore diverse activities year-round, from summer hikes to winter sledding. The Romantik Hotel Muottas Muragl, the first energy-plus hotel in the Alps, enhances the experience with local cuisine, stylish accommodations, and unique attractions like the world’s most precise sundial, providing a perfect blend of culinary delight and natural beauty.
